Dockerized papermc minecraft server
Go to file
2025-03-22 21:33:33 +01:00
docker-compose.yml resolved path issues and added op file generation 2025-02-08 15:58:17 +01:00
Dockerfile added Dockerfile, example compose and setup script 2025-02-08 14:24:12 +01:00
LICENSE initial commit of container related files 2025-02-07 01:34:52 +01:00
README.md added Dockerfile, example compose and setup script 2025-02-08 14:24:12 +01:00
setup.sh fixed typo 2025-03-22 21:33:33 +01:00

papermc-server-docker

This repository rpovides a simple way to deploy a papermc minecraft server. Other solutions also make this happen, but this docker image adds the ability to prepare *.prep files with predefined whitelist entries and op entries to spin up the minecraft server with everything set up from the start.

The provides setup.sh script will install the latest papermc server for the selected minecraft version and generate the needed whitelist.json and ops.json files. To make this work simply provide a whitelist.prep and op.prep file with the desired usernames in the server folder, that you map in the docker container. The script will fetch the uuids of all usernames and setup the whitelist.